The key airframe to ensure 45 is reached- the Frank
Even in a PDU-Off game the majority of the IJA generally upgrades to it.
The plan is to have a couple of factories start mass producing the A whilst the majority rush off and accelerate the R.
In my experience the KI84R is the most valuable airframe Japan can produced and very gettable before the HIs are bombed.

Definitely agree on how crucial the Frank is, one question: was the size 128 (I think I have that math right?) in the screenshot intentional? 30 is optimal R&D size iirc, was wondering if there was a brilliant plan behind that. Thanks!
Re: Westerley Wind, Fine NJP72 (J) vs Lowpe (A) DBB Sce 30
Thanks scondon87, the size 128 is to allow for the mass production on the Frank A straight away. I will be be shifting the vast majority of the 30 factories straight on to the Frank R.scondon87 wrote: Sun Aug 14, 2022 1:39 pm Definitely agree on how crucial the Frank is, one question: was the size 128 (I think I have that math right?) in the screenshot intentional? 30 is optimal R&D size iirc, was wondering if there was a brilliant plan behind that. Thanks!
If Lowpe goes deep early (and he will) I want to thwart him with the Frank A whilst I accelerate the R. I intend to sweep him to death if he gets too close to the HI.
